Scope
Akkodis has an opportunity within the Aerospace and Defence business unit for a role focused on Configuration Management (CM) in supporting complex engineering projects. The role involves working with multidisciplinary teams across engineering, business, and operations to ensure effective implementation and governance of CM practices throughout the product lifecycle.
The responsibilities include contributing to the specification and oversight of CM requirements for suppliers and subcontractors, adapting CM systems to project needs, and ensuring consistency in configuration data. The role also supports key project milestones such as configuration audits, change control boards, and end-of-phase reviews.
Responsibilities
* Support CM activities in collaboration with engineering, business, and operations teams.
* Implement CM plans in projects, ensuring consistency and completeness of information, and adapt the CM system as needed.
* Define CM requirements for suppliers and subcontractors through statements of work.
* Share best practices and pragmatic approaches to CM across all phases of product development, including selection of configuration items and establishing breakdown structures.
* Participate in and occasionally manage change control boards.
* Support configuration audits and end-of-phase reviews.
Required Experience
* Experience across all phases of product development lifecycle and associated configuration baselines from concept to sustainment.
* Deep knowledge of system integration principles, CM practices, and tools in systems, hardware, and software.
* Familiarity with different types of configuration baselines used to control and manage system evolution.
* Experience working with PALMA or Windchill PLM.
